Output eb6aa26892b41cc6fa4ce5aa32ddbefd3112036a70d11a604882745999978149:1

value
280224
script pubkey
OP_0 OP_PUSHBYTES_20 d1d8d89721f699cec5b6d911262e857809432572
address
bc1q68vd39ep76vua3dkmygjvt590qy5xftjk70uck
transaction
eb6aa26892b41cc6fa4ce5aa32ddbefd3112036a70d11a604882745999978149
confirmations
189663
spent
true